Output 58f840c779724767481d94b36b62dadb194be0e2d07877d268400cdd152f8fc0:5

value
483973898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f8851444ea57b62aea49dfec1ca7a02d7ef98c2 OP_EQUAL
address
MGcHjA2YgEdrxuDZivc5F2q66JRNcCT16d
transaction
58f840c779724767481d94b36b62dadb194be0e2d07877d268400cdd152f8fc0
spent
true